Charles Leonard Bolick

Sep 19, 1940 — Sep 9, 2026

Charles Leonard Bolick, 85, passed away peacefully on September 9, 2026 at his home in Conover.

Born on September 19 th 1940 he was the son of the late Robert L Bolick and Grace L Bolick. Charles was also preceded in death by his beloved wife Joyce H Bolick, Sisters: Ruth Bolick, Elizabeth Bolick, Dee Bolick, and Sarah Ann Price. Brothers: Aaron Bolick, Robert Bolick Jr., and Johnny Bolick.

Charles attended Fred T. Foard High School, began working in textiles at Joan Fabrics and later retired from Superior Cable both in Hickory. Charles enjoyed trading vehicles, collecting and driving vintage cars often attending and participating in car shows. He enjoyed camping with his wife and friends in numerous campers they owned. He liked sitting around the campsite or on the porch simply spending time with the ones he loved. He and Joyce also owned a motorcycle where they could go for joyrides together.

He is survived by his siblings: Richard Bolick (Judith), Linda Hice, Lawrence Bolick (Edith), Kenny Bolick and many loving nieces and nephews.
